Yes, solar panels can be mounted on a wall, either attached parallel to it, tilted at an angle, or hung as a canopy. This is usually a good option for properties with an unsuitable roof for solar panels – whether it's because of poor structural integrity or excessive shade.

Photovoltaic Thermal Solar (PVT) refers to a type of hybrid solar panel combining photovoltaic technology to generate electricity directly from the sunlight, with a thermal solar collector that captures the waste heat produced by the PV cells together within one single panel.
